NotesAlthough this laboratory section of General Chemistry 1110 does not give separate credit, it does represent 30% of your overall grade for the course.  You will have one 'drop lab' which you can use to drop your lowest grade or to replace a lab you were not able to attend.  There are no makeup labs.

Safety in the lab is of the utmost importance! You will be instructed in the safe use of all lab equipment, safety procedures, and the location of all safety equipment. You must wear safety glasses AT ALL TIMES. You are also required to wear long pants and closed shoes (no shorts, skirts, or sandals). If you are not properly attired, you will not be allowed in the lab. There is no eating or drinking allowed in the lab (don't even bring food items into the lab).
